Über File Drop
File Drop represents a fundamental shift from centralized file sharing architectures that depend on uploading files to third-party servers before recipients can download them. Built on IPFS (InterPlanetary File System) technology and peer-to-peer networking protocols, File Drop enables direct browser-to-browser file transfers that bypass traditional server infrastructure entirely. This decentralized approach addresses the core privacy and security limitations of commercial file sharing platforms where uploaded files remain accessible to service providers, subject to scanning algorithms that flag content, and vulnerable to data breaches that expose millions of user files simultaneously. File Drop's serverless architecture ensures files transfer directly between sender and receiver through encrypted WebRTC connections, eliminating the upload-wait-download cycle that characterizes traditional file sharing while preventing third-party access to file contents or metadata about transfer participants.
Common Use Cases
Privacy-conscious users leverage File Drop for sharing sensitive documents, personal photos, or confidential information without creating permanent copies on commercial file hosting servers that retain files beyond deletion, scan content for intellectual property violations, or comply with government data access requests. The peer-to-peer architecture ensures files never exist outside sender and receiver devices, making it ideal for sharing medical records, legal documents, or financial information where regulatory compliance prohibits storage on third-party infrastructure. Journalists and activists use File Drop to receive anonymous file submissions from sources, with the lack of server-side storage and metadata logging preventing adversaries from determining who uploaded which files or when transfers occurred. Organizations subject to data residency requirements deploy File Drop for secure file transfers that never cross jurisdictional boundaries through cloud provider data centers, ensuring files travel directly between devices within approved geographic regions. Remote teams working with large media files use File Drop to bypass the upload time and storage costs of traditional file sharing, transferring raw footage, design assets, or project files directly between team members without consuming cloud storage quotas. Developers share large build artifacts, debug logs, or dataset samples between colleagues without hitting email attachment limits or waiting for uploads to complete on file hosting services with bandwidth throttling.
Key Features
- Peer-to-peer file transfers using WebRTC and IPFS protocols
- No server-side file storage or retention
- Anonymous sharing without user accounts or tracking
- Encrypted connections between sender and receiver
- No file size limits imposed by the service
- Browser-based operation requiring no software installation
- Temporary sharing links that expire after transfer
- Direct device-to-device transfers without intermediaries
- Stateless architecture with no metadata logging
- Works entirely in the browser with no backend dependencies
- Support for sharing multiple files and folders
- Real-time transfer progress monitoring
